  • BICC1 and ANKS6 interact at the protein level suggesting that they function in a common molecular pathway that when perturbed, is involved in cystogenesis
  • ANKS6 is a new NPHP family member that connects NEK8 (NPHP9) to INVS (NPHP2) and NPHP3
  • INVS and NPHP3 cooperate and promote ANKS6 phosphorylation by NEK8 in renal cilia
